Kiddieland, officially known as Kiddieland International Limited, is a prominent player in the toy industry, headquartered in Hong Kong (HK). Founded in 1982, the company has established itself as a leader in designing and manufacturing innovative toys that inspire creativity and learning in children. With a strong presence in major operational regions across Asia, Europe, and North America, Kiddieland offers a diverse range of products, including electronic toys, ride-on vehicles, and educational games. In 2023, Kiddieland reported total carbon emissions of approximately 2,286,940 kg CO2e, with Scope 1 emissions at about 418,370 kg CO2e and Scope 2 emissions at approximately 1,868,570 kg CO2e. This marks a significant reduction from 2022, where total emissions were about 10,726,970 kg CO2e, comprising 863,750 kg CO2e in Scope 1 and 9,863,220 kg CO2e in Scope 2. Kiddieland's emissions data is cascaded from its parent company, Kiddieland International Limited, reflecting a corporate family relationship. The company has not disclosed any Scope 3 emissions data, nor has it set specific reduction targets under the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) or other climate pledges.
